2014 Sakurai-Kohno "Professional-J" SP/CSAR

Año 2014
Parte superior Spruce
Espalda y costados CSA Rosewood
Longitud de escala 650 mm
Ancho de cejuela 51.5 mm
Acabado Lacquer
País Japan
Luthier Sakurai & Kohno

Description
Designed by Japan's most recognized luthier, Masaru Kohno, this instrument is a first-rate concert guitar, and is now made by Kohno's nephew Masaki Sakurai. These instruments are currently being played by Oscar Ghiglia, Eduardo Fernandez and Shinichi Fukuda this concert season, and a string of top-players have played them in the past, including Sharon Isbin and Julian Bream, among others. The rosewood sides and back on this instrument are stunning and the German spruce top is perfectly quartersawn with plenty of silk. Playability is excellent. Tone is lovely with very, very good volume. We would recommend this guitar to anyone including a performing musician or recording artist.
